Literature summary for 3.4.24.B7 extracted from

  • Deng, Y.; Li, W.; Li, Y.; Yang, H.; Xu, H.; Liang, S.; Zhang, L.; Li, Y.
    Expression of Matrix Metalloproteinase-26 promotes human glioma U251 cell invasion in vitro and in vivo (2010), Oncol. Rep., 23, 69-78.
    View publication on PubMed

Cloned(Commentary)

Cloned (Comment) Organism
U251 cells wae transfected with a proMMP-26 cDNA encoding vector, establishment of an MMP-26 overexpressing U251 cell model, overview Homo sapiens

General Information

General Information Comment Organism
physiological function MMP-26 plays an important role in local invasion, and angiogenesis. MMP-26 contributes to tumor development and to the restoration of tissue injury. The spreading cell ratio of MMP-26 transfected cells is significantly higher than parental U251 cells Homo sapiens
